No support for Reid from me. Once again he takes a driver out. Shaun Watson-Smith was driving a blinder in his Proton and thrilling the crowd until Reid takes him out in his usual fashion. He almost did the same to Huff who was also driving a blinder. I think the stewards should jump on him or else others will do the same and there will not be enough cars left running to have a second or third race. Chilton was as bad and when interviewed afterwards laughed it off and suggested it was allowed. If they get away with it then everyone will do it if they cannot pass another car fairly. There is a danger that BTCC will become a very expensive form of banger racing pushing teams with tight budgets out all together.
